65482767230496000 is an even composite number. It is composed of ten dist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of thirteen thousand, eight hundred twenty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 65482767230496000:

28 × 3 × 53 × 72 × 11 × 19 × 29 × 31 × 43 × 1723

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 5 × 5 × 5 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 19 × 29 × 31 × 43 × 1723)
